NC318 is a first-in-class humanized IgG1κ monoclonal antibody developed for the treatment of advanced solid tumors, including non-small cell lung cancer and head and neck cancer. It targets Siglec-15 (S15), a protein expressed in the tumor microenvironment that mediates immune suppression. By blocking S15, NC318 relieves immune suppression within tumors and may enhance anti-tumor immune responses, particularly in patients who do not respond to existing checkpoint inhibitors like anti-PD-1/PD-L1 therapies[3][7][4]. The drug has been investigated both as monotherapy and in combination with pembrolizumab (an anti-PD-1 antibody) to potentially overcome resistance to current immunotherapies[5][2].
